milk popcorn recipe
Ingredients:
To make this version of sweet popcorn you will need:
- 1 cup (tea) of popcorn corn;
- 2 tablespoons of oil;
- 1 cup (tea) sugar;
- ½ cup of water;
- 1 tablespoon of butter or margarine;
- ½ cups (tea) of powdered milk.
It is worth mentioning that powdered milk can be any brand, but many people prefer to use Ninho milk, arguing that the flavor is better. You can use the one you prefer.
Method of preparation:
This way of making popcorn is prepared a little differently from traditional popcorn, but it is still very easy and practical. So separate the ingredients and choose a large pot. Start by putting the oil, popcorn corn, water and sugar and lead to fire. And here's the first secret: stir the popcorn kernels with the oil until the kernels start popping. Don't be surprised if it takes a while, keep stirring non-stop.
As soon as the first popcorn pops, cover the pan and lower the heat. At this time, you can even shake the pan a little to avoid burning. Note that the popped popcorn is yellowish, with a caramel hue due to the added sugar. This is the point we want.
After all the popcorn pops, remove the pan from the heat and pour everything into a bowl. Then add the powdered milk. It's very important that this step is done while the popcorn is still hot and wet, so the powdered milk sticks. Finally, just wait to cool down a bit and taste this delight.
